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 66,702 with 38,647 female students and 28,055 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Florida Atlantic University has the most enrolled students of 29,592, while Florida Polytechnic University has the least number of students of 1,593 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 59,400 with 34,094 female students and 25,306 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Florida Atlantic University has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 24,191, while Florida Polytechnic University has the least number of undergraduate students of 1,531.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 7,302 with 4,553 female students and 2,749 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Florida Atlantic University has the most enrolled graduate students of 5,401, while Florida Polytechnic University has the least number of graduate students of 62.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 59,400 students, 12,528 students (21.09%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 25,778 students (43.40%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 7,302 students, 2,845 students (38.96%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 1,636 students (22.40%) have learned from at least one online course.
